I'd suspect a clogged/bad injector, except that chewed valve stem tip bothers me. I'd do a compression test and if:

The compression is good, remove/check/clean the injectors (first, crank it, then pull the dead cyl. plug and smell it for presence of gas odor, or wet gas. Do test on a cold engine and run no longer than 15-20 seconds - if you've got gas smell, SOME gas is getting squirted).

If the oil pressure comes up at idle with heavier oil, and you have at least 10psi of oil pressure per 1000rpms (20psi at 2000, 30psi at 3000), and at least 55ish psi at 5000rpms, the oil clearances in the block are pretty good for quite a while yet, and I'd just put a set of fresh heads on it, with waterpump, hoses, belts, tensioners.
